O R D E R

This writ petition has been filed, seeking to direct the 3rd respondent to issue patta to the petitioner in respect of the land situated in Survey No.236/1, Mudukkalankulam Village, Tuticorin District to an extent of 62 cents vide his representation dated 27.10.2017.

2. Mr.T.S.Mohamed Mohideen, learned Additional Government Pleader takes notice for the respondents. By consent, the writ petition is taken up for final disposal at the stage of admission itself.

3. The case of the petitioner is that there is neither civil suit nor rival claim whatsoever pending in respect of the property in question and as such, he has submitted a representation dated 27.10.2017 for issuance of patta to him. Since the said representation has not been considered so far, the petitioner is before this Court with the above prayer.

4. Considering the facts and circumstances of the case and also taking into account the limited scope of the relief sought for by the petitioner, this Court, without expressing any opinion on the merits of the matter, directs the 3rd respondent to consider the application/representation of the petitioner dated 27.10.2017 and pass suitable orders thereon on merits and in accordance with law, within a period of six we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order, after affording an opportunity of hearing to the petitioner and any of the interested parties.

5. With the above direction, this petition is disposed of. No costs.
